Winning Long-Term in US Markets: Stability Meets Growth
US equities continue to be a cornerstone of global portfolios. With innovation driving sectors like AI, cloud computing, and biotech, the S&P 500 and Nasdaq remain powerful engines of wealth creation.
But long-term success isn’t about chasing momentum—it’s about consistency.
Proven Approaches:
- Dollar-cost averaging (DCA): Reduce timing risk by investing fixed amounts regularly.
- Sector rotation: Shift exposure based on economic cycles—growth during expansion, value during uncertainty.
- Dividend reinvestment: Compound gains over time with quality dividend-paying companies.
Even in uncertain times, a structured approach helps investors stay ahead without emotional decision-making.

Risk Management: Your Secret Weapon
No strategy works without proper risk controls. Whether you're trading Hong Kong small caps or volatile altcoins, protecting capital comes first.
Essential Practices:
- Set stop-loss levels based on volatility (e.g., ATR-based stops).
- Avoid over-leveraging—especially in fast-moving crypto markets.
- Rebalance quarterly to maintain target allocations.
Remember: surviving downturns is just as important as profiting in upswings.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: Is it too late to enter the current bull market?
A: No. While some assets may be near all-time highs, bull markets often last years. With proper entry strategies like DCA and sector rotation, you can still capture significant gains.
Q: Should I invest in both stocks and crypto?
A: Yes—for diversification. Stocks offer stability and income; crypto offers growth and innovation exposure. Together, they create a more resilient portfolio when properly balanced.
Q: How much should I allocate to crypto?
A: Most experts recommend 5%–15% for retail investors, depending on risk tolerance. Always invest only what you can afford to lose.
Q: What tools help manage risk in volatile markets?
A: Use stop-loss orders, position sizing rules, and regular portfolio reviews. Also consider hedging strategies like options or inverse ETFs during high-volatility periods.
Q: Can I achieve financial freedom without a high income?
A: Absolutely. It’s not about how much you earn—it’s about how much you save, invest wisely, and grow wealth over time through compounding.
